| Aspect | Seneca County | Seneca County Clerk |
|---|---|---|
| Primary Role | County government administration and services | Managing official records, licenses, and legal documents |
| Required Credentials | Varies by position, often includes public administration experience | High school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require legal or administrative certifications |
| Work Environment | County offices, public service settings | Clerk's office, government buildings |
| Industry Usage | Local government, public administration | Local government, legal and administrative services |
Seneca County encompasses a broad range of government functions, while the Seneca County Clerk specifically handles official records and legal documentation. Understanding these distinctions helps job seekers target the right roles within local government.

Job description
The Educator serves as an influential subject matter expert working with CCE staff, Seneca County Soil and Water Conservation District staff, youth, and volunteers, as well as partner organizations, governmental offices, members of the public, and others. This position works independently and with limited supervision, influencing policies and decisions for the Association.
The Educator reports to, and is located in CCE of Seneca County, with additional programmatic oversight and guidance from CCE of Cayuga and Seneca County Soil and Water Conservation District.

Position Responsibilities & Essential Functions
Program Responsibilities:
Program Assessment - 15%
- Apply subject matter knowledge to identify gaps and trends in community.
- Analyze program needs.
- Make recommendations for programmatic offerings, enhancements, or improvements.
- Involved in multi-association and multidisciplinary team efforts to assess programming.
- Maintain direct linkage with Cornell University faculty, program units, and stakeholders for program assessment guidance.
Program Development - 15%
- Apply subject matter knowledge to develop educational strategies.
- Research, identify and select existing resources for the program.
- Use a system of ongoing involvement of citizens in the program development process which expresses the demographics of the community.
- Interpret program direction to ensure program development is within scope of the statewide Plan of Work.
- Structure programs to meet the need of diverse program participants.
- Involved in multi-association and multidisciplinary team efforts to develop program to address priority issues.
- Maintain direct linkage with Cornell University faculty, program units, and stakeholders for program development guidance.
- Make programmatic changes based on program evaluation outcomes.
Program Delivery - 30%
- Serve as subject matter expert; provide highly complex nonstandard responses including but not limited to climate change, recycling, lakes and watersheds, invasive species, solid waste management and composting, or other related topics as needed or assigned.
- Deliver innovative programs and trainings to the public and volunteers and in collaboration with partner organizations. Topics include but are not limited to: Cornell Climate Stewards Program, Generating Recycling & Energy Education Now (GR&EEN) Teen Peer Education Program, Envirothon, lake/watershed education (Harmful Algal Bloom (HAB), flooding, wetlands), invasive species, solid waste management, composting, recycling, and alternative and renewable energy.
- Teach existing programs as defined. Teach innovative assigned programs with discretion.
- Apply subject matter knowledge expertise to create innovative lesson plans to deliver educational program.
- Staff information tables at events as part of program delivery.
- Foster acceptance of the program, methods, and policies to address community and individual needs and consider diverse audiences.
- Represent CCE and Soil and Water before the public, community leaders, government officials, Cornell, or other land grant universities as part of program delivery.
- Involved in multi-association and multidisciplinary team efforts to deliver programs.
- Evaluate and utilize a variety of proven educational methodologies.
- Maintain direct linkage with Cornell University faculty, program units and stakeholders for program delivery guidance.
- Ensure program delivery is within scope of the statewide Plan of Work.
Program Evaluation - 10%
- Lead and participate in evaluation activities including use of surveys and statewide evaluation platforms.
- Apply subject matter knowledge and logic models to evaluate and analyze programs; make recommendations for improvements.
- Design, create, and implement program evaluation.
- May be involved in multi-association and multidisciplinary team efforts to design or analyze program evaluation.
- Maintain direct linkage with Cornell University faculty, program units, and stakeholders for program evaluation guidance.
- Interpret and communicate evaluation data to the constituencies.
- Interact with various constituencies to obtain their evaluation of programs.
- Ensure program evaluation is within scope of the Plan of Work.

Cornell Cooperative Extension is a collaboration among Cornell University, the United States Department of Agriculture, the State of New York, and the residents of New York State. Per NYS Law, county and regional extension service associations are subordinate government agencies. This employment opportunity is with the entities listed and not with Cornell University.
